This article introduces how to import Tencent Cloud sub-accounts to CODING.
Sub-Account Import Guide
CODING supports importing the list of Tencent Cloud sub-accounts, but currently does not support importing the organizational structure from Tencent Cloud accounts. After importing the list of Tencent Cloud sub-accounts, you can go to Member Management to adjust the sub-accounts to the corresponding departments.

If you have not bound your Tencent Cloud account, the team administrator should follow the pop-up prompts to go to Team Settings Center and bind the Tencent Cloud account, configuring the Account Source. If the Tencent Cloud authorization has expired, a Tencent Cloud log in to pop-up will appear, supporting WeChat QR code scan and account password authorization. Once authorized, the association with Tencent Cloud will be completed.

To ensure corporate information security, support is provided for setting up synchronization of the Tencent Cloud sub-account list. When a member is removed due to resignation or other reasons, they cannot log in to the CODING team again. Team administrators can modify member synchronization settings in "Account Source".

Sub-Account Logging In Guide
CODING supports convenient log in to using Tencent Cloud account types on the log in to page. Enter the root account ID, sub-username, and password on the log in to page to complete the log in to.
Sub-Account Logging In Requirements:
The root account has enabled the service in the Tencent Cloud CODING DevOps Console.
The corresponding sub-account has the QcloudCODINGFullAccess policy.
